Chemical cleaning is an effective method for addressing corrosion and scaling issues on the inner walls of the overhead air coolers in petrochemical plants

In petrochemical units, the medium inside the top air coolers is usually oil and gas. Over time, this oil and gas on the inner walls of the equipment can cause corrosion of the metal surface as well as the formation of rust, which affects the equipment’s service life and its heat exchange efficiency. Corrosion can cause leaks in the heat exchange tubes, affecting the safe operation of the equipment. Due to the structure of the equipment, mechanical cleaning methods are not effective; they are time-consuming and labor-intensive. And the chemical cleaning method yields very good results. It is recommended to shut down the unit for maintenance and cleaning.
